The Unlimited Fighting Championship represents Genshin Impact’s latest combat-focused event introduced in version 5.5. This limited-time engagement runs from April 7, 2025, through April 21, 2025, offering players substantial rewards including Primogems, Mora, and exclusive upgrade materials through five distinct combat challenges.

Understanding the two-phase structure is crucial for success. Each challenge follows an identical pattern: first, you’ll complete specific objectives to raise your Support Level within a time limit, earning stackable combat buffs. These accumulated advantages then become essential for overcoming the subsequent boss encounter.

The second phase pits you against formidable bosses with multiple HP bar layers. Strategic depletion of these health bars unlocks progressively better rewards, with Primogems available after just 40 depletions and maximum rewards requiring 900 completions.

Complete Challenge Breakdown

Extinction: Aeonblight’s End

This inaugural challenge features the Aeonblight Drake as its final opponent. Success requires breaking Cryo and Electro Abyss Mage shields during the Support Level phase to accumulate damage-boosting buffs. Pro tip: Bring Pyro characters for shield breaking efficiency and Electro-resistant characters for the drake encounter.

Ruin: Summit the Mountain King

Confront the Gluttonous Yumkasaur Mountain King after dealing with Hilichurls and Ruin Guards in phase one. Focus on triggering multiple Elemental Bursts rapidly to maximize your Support Level gains. Character combinations with low burst cooldowns excel here.

Blaze: Lay Low the Lava’s Lord

The newly introduced Lava Dragon Statue boss demands careful health management during phase one against Thundercraven Rifthound Whelps. Maintain your active character’s HP above 85% consistently – consider bringing dedicated healers or shielders for reliability.

Shatter: Formidable Fungi Monster

Jadeplume Terrorshroom’s shield-breaking mechanics require careful planning. The initial phase against Eremite enemies benefits immensely from Freeze team compositions using Hydro and Cryo characters. Extended crowd control enables easier Support Level maximization.

Showdown: Apex Adversary

The finale against Secret Source Automaton: Configuration Device tests your Nightsoul Burst management. Phase one’s diverse enemy lineup (Hunter-Seeker, Wayob Manifestation, Earthguard) requires strategic burst timing rather than spam. Save bursts for optimal damage windows.

Pro Tips and Team Optimization

Building effective teams requires understanding elemental synergies specific to each challenge. For shield-breaking phases, prioritize characters with rapid elemental application like Xiangling, Chongyun, or Xingqiu. Boss phases benefit from hypercarry setups with dedicated support characters.

Avoid common mistakes like neglecting your Support Level in phase one – insufficient buff stacking makes boss encounters significantly harder. Similarly, don’t waste bursts during phase one unless required for Support Level objectives; save them for crucial boss damage windows.

Advanced players should focus on buff stacking efficiency. Complete Support Level objectives quickly to maximize buff duration for boss fights. Consider using food buffs and potions before challenging harder difficulties, as these external buffs stack with event-specific advantages.

Character positioning and movement matter significantly. Many boss attacks are telegraphed but deal massive damage. Learning dodge timing preserves your health for the 85% HP requirement in certain challenges and maintains damage uptime.

Complete Reward Breakdown

The Unlimited Fighting Championship offers substantial rewards for participation. Primogems represent the most valuable currency, obtainable after depleting boss HP bars 40 times in each challenge. Completionists aiming for all rewards must achieve 900 depletions across the event.

Material rewards include:

  • Mystic Enhancement Ore for weapon upgrades
  • Natlan-specific talent level-up materials
  • Natlan weapon ascension materials

Strategic prioritization is key: focus first on achieving the 40-depletion threshold for Primogems in each challenge before pursuing completionist goals. This approach ensures you secure the most valuable resources early while the event remains active.

Time management matters – with five challenges available, plan to complete at least one full challenge per day to comfortably secure all rewards before the April 21 deadline. Don’t leave everything until the final days.
